Telluride Mushroom Festival

Since 1981, the Telluride Mushroom Festival has been celebrating all things mycological, from the newest advancements in mushroom science to our famous wild foods dinner demo. Held annually in Telluride, Colorado, TMF is a can’t miss event with a colorful history in one of the most beautiful locations on earth.

49th Telluride Film Festival

Each Labor Day weekend, the tiny mountain village of Telluride, Colorado triples in size. Swells of passionate film enthusiasts flood the town for four days of total cinematic immersion, embarking on a viewing odyssey, blissfully spending entire days in flickering dark rooms. With only an appreciation of celluloid to guide them, these devotees flock to the show, year after year. Why? Blind faith. We don’t reveal the program until everyone lands in town. Yet the Telluride family trusts that a unique experience will unfold.The Telluride Film Festival is not just a picture show. It is Tributes to luminaries who’ve propelled the medium forward; it is candid discussions with a film’s creator or the historian who champions it; it is discovering that the person in line behind you made the film you just enjoyed; it is engaging in lively debate with every manner of film lover in the summer sun of a Colorado afternoon, always minutes away from a new exhibition. Our audiences were the first in the world to laugh with JUNO, to observe THE LIVES OF OTHERS, to visit BROKEBACK MOUNTAIN, to learn the secret of THE CRYING GAME, to experience BLUE VELVET, and to witness THE CIVIL WAR. We resurrected the silent epic NAPOLEON, and highlighted the genius of animator Chuck Jones.We take great pains to remain not a competition, but a celebration of the best in film — past, present and future — from all around the world. This is one weekend immersed in an unabashed carnival of film: viewing, breathing, eating, and talking cinema. This is The SHOW.

Vail Concours and Car Show

The Vail Concours is a multi-day, annual automotive event, hosted in beautiful Vail, Colorado. Since 2009, the Vail Concours (Formerly Vail Automotive Classic) draws a diverse group of automotive enthusiasts from across the United States and Canada. Entries range from contemporary supercars and sports cars to vintage collector cars and motorcycles. Lionshead Village and the Lionshead Base of Vail Mountain is filled with spectacular cars. Free to the public to mix and mingle with the exhibitors and view the cars

Vail Oktoberfest

Complemented by the European flair and the gorgeous mountain backdrops, Vail Oktoberfest™ returns for two full weekends of Bavarian fun. Festival guests will enjoy classic Bavarian fare, including brats, schnitzel sandwiches, spaetzle, pretzels and more.No Oktoberfest celebration would be complete without authentic Oktoberfest beer. Vail Oktoberfest™ is proud to serve Spaten, one of the six breweries allowed to serve during festivities in Munich.
